Flask stands out from other frameworks because it lets developers take the driver’s seat and have full creative control of their applications. Maybe you have heard the phrase “fighting the framework” before. This happens with most frameworks when you decide to solve a problem with a solution that isn’t the official one. It could be that you want to use a different database engine, or maybe a different method of authenticating users. Deviating from the path set by the framework’s developers will give you lots of headaches. Flask is not like that. Do you like relational databases? Great. Flask supports them all. Maybe you prefer a NoSQL database? No problem at all. Flask works with them too. Want to use your own homegrown database engine? Don’t need a database at all? Still fine. With Flask you can choose the components of your application or even write your own if that is what you want. No questions asked! The key to this freedom is that Flask was designed from the start to be extended. It comes with a robust core that includes the basic functionality that all web applications need and expects the rest to be provided by some of the many third-party extensions in the ecosystem and, of course, by you.

Software development is hard. Testing that software is hard, too. And when you talk about development and testing at the scale of the entire web, you are talking about Google. If you are interested in how one of the biggest names in the Internet handles such large-scale testing, then you have found the right book. Google tests and releases hundreds of millions of lines of code distributed across millions of source files daily. Billions of build actions prompt millions of automated tests to run across hundreds of thousands of browser instances daily. Operating systems are built, tested, and released within the bounds of a single calendar year. Browsers are built daily. Web applications are released at near continuous pace. In 2011, 100 features of Google+ were released over a 100-day period.

El lenguaje ensamblador es el sistema alfanumérico para escribir código máquina mediante expresiones abreviadas (mnemotécnicos). La compilación es más complicada porque incluye la conversión de operaciones matemáticas complejas, comandos de lenguaje natural o tipos de comandos complejos. Cada ordenador tiene su propio lenguaje ensamblador, exclusivo de su CPU; un lenguaje de alto nivel (LAN) puede ser compilado en distintas máquinas. Es usado principalmente porque hay aplicaciones o programas que deben tratar directamente con los registros de la máquina, la memoria, dispositivos de E/S, etc.

This book is designed to teach you bioinformatics software development. There is no computational biology here: no statistics, formulas, equations—not even explanations of the algorithms that underlie commonly used informatics software. The book’s examples are all based on the kind of data life science researchers work with and what they do with it. The book focuses on practical data management and manipulation tasks. The term “data” has a wide scope here, including not only the contents of databases but also the contents of text files, web pages, and other information sources. Examples focus on genomics, an area that, relative to others, is more mature and easier to introduce to people new to the scientific content of bioinformatics, as well as dealing with data that is more amenable to representation and manipulation in software. Also, and not incidentally, it is the part of bioinformatics with which the author is most familiar.
